The world’s only hope against nanobots: Runners

First, let’s talk about the structure and story of the game. The game is basically a Rogue-Like Looter-Shooter game. So during the game constantly collecting items and you need to get stronger with these items and defeat your enemies. When we look at the story, we see that the game takes place in a dystopian world. After the development of nanorobots, robot technology gets out of control and begins to threaten humanity. In this chaos, we We portray a “runner” trying to save humanity.

The task of the runners in the game is in the world where nanorobots roam “nervaTo bring an end to this robot invasion by collecting particles called ”. Of course, while collecting these nervas, you must be careful against the robots who want to destroy you.

You can play against both bots and other players (PVE/PVP)

When you first enter the game, you start with a short training mission. After this mission, the game offers you 2 game modes. the first of these Dead Zone Runsas co-op for up to 3 people where you fight against the artificial intelligence of the game part. Your goal here is to collect as much nerva as possible and complete the missions that the game offers you. Of course, as your character gets stronger, the artificial intelligence in the game also gets stronger.

Nerva Run is the part where you enter the race to collect nerva by fighting against other players. Here again, you can play co-op with up to 3 people. The aim of the Nerva run is to turn off the sensors on the map, kill the robots and eliminate the enemies. be the team with the most nerva points. In other words, we can say that it is a kind of snatch-the-flag mode.

You can find your own style of play with 6 different runners and 4 different Nanos.

You can choose between 6 different characters in the game. Each of these characters has their own unique characteristics and abilities. For example, while the character named İskambil specializes in melee and weapons, Dr. Stone is an expert at healing his teammates. Of course, we also have robots called Nano. By “stealing” the energies of robots trying to hunt you down These huge robots you have are acting according to your commands. Here you have 4 different options. Some Nanos are experts in close combat, while others are tasked with protecting you. There’s even a spotter robot that spies on you and identifies missions for which you can earn enemies and nerva points.

Both your character and your Nano You can change and customize while off-duty.. In addition, you can strengthen your nanos for that run by using the crystals you find from the chests and enemies in the game and the machines that appear every step of the way in the game. At the beginning of the run, all the Nano can do is attack the enemies or protect you, but towards the end of the run, you have a huge destruction machine at your disposal.

As we just mentioned, you need to improve the Nanos with each run, but you can permanently improve your characterYou can both improve your character and improve your character by using the materials and mods you collect in your shelter called Haven. you can level up your weapons.

After the game’s training mission, you find yourself chasing missions in Haven. After collecting the daily login rewards and level rewards as in the classic Looter-Shooter games, we tried the PVP mode, the Nerva run. Although the game is somewhat reminiscent of PUBG at this point, when the robots attack you and you start using your Nanos, the game is actually you realize it’s not like Destiny or PUBG.

Compared to Looter-Shooter games like Destiny 2 and Warframe, Synced stays a little slower paced. In Destiny, you have to constantly fly left and right and hit the opponent, while in Synced you have to use Nanos and you have to aim at the weak points of the enemy. Since the game is in beta, although we encounter minor bugs and errors, it should be noted that they do not affect the game experience and most likely will not be in the full version.

The game’s maps usually take place in remote areas such as mountainous areas and industrial areas. But in every corner of the game “Watch out for robotsWe see many warnings such as ”. In addition, there are nanorobot remains, shattered vehicles and destroyed buildings in many places in the game. makes the player feel that the game takes place in a dystopian world.

First of all, let’s say that we tested the game on a computer with an AMD Ryzen 5800H processor, RTX 3050 graphics card and 16 GB of RAM. Game on highest settings with this hardware Between 100-130 FPS we can see. However, since there are some optimization problems in the game, which is currently in beta, the FPS can sometimes drop to 90 momentarily. That’s why we tested the game fluently by fixing it to 60 FPS.

of the game interface and subtitles support Turkish really nice detail. Unfortunately, we can’t even see Turkish subtitles in many games today. On the other hand, there are plenty of items that can be purchased with real money in the game, but none of them make your character stronger. So the game is not P2W. This makes the game playable in the long run. There is also a fair game environment system in the game. Thanks to this system, a player who has completed 30 hours does not come across a player who has just started the game. So there is a kind of hidden rating.

If we come to the minuses of the game; after 10 runs in a row the game repeats and after a point i realized that i always do the same things. In addition, the walking and running speeds of your character in the game slower than you expect. This speed increases as your character develops in the later hours of the game, but in the first 2 hours of the game, you feel like you are crawling on the ground.

Even if the enemy AI is successful, your Nanos sometimes trying to attack a non-existent enemy or he may struggle for minutes to overcome a small obstacle. Usually in such cases, when you call Nano back and give the command to attack again, your problem is solved.

Although it is a very nice dystopian world in terms of design, skins can sometimes make you feel like you are playing a game from 2020 and voicing-dialect matching fails. When the characters speak, it seems as if someone else is speaking and the characters are just closing and opening their mouths.
